What is an Integrated Oven and Hob?

An integrated oven and hob is a kitchen home appliance that combines an oven and a cooking surface area (the hob) into one system, often developed to be cooker built in into the kitchen cabinets. This style supplies a smooth, modern-day aesthetic and makes the most of kitchen area, while also using functionality for cooking and baking. As the choices for open-plan living continue to increase, integrated systems create a streamlined look which mixes effortlessly with kitchen furniture.

Types of Integrated Ovens and Hobs

Integrated ovens and hobs are available in numerous configurations to cater to different cooking needs and preferences. Below are some popular types:

TypeDescription
Single Oven + HobA standalone oven with a built in ovens-in hob on top; perfect for compact cooking areas.
Double Oven + HobProvides two ovens for increased cooking capability, combined with an integrated hob.
Steam intergrated oven and hob + HobIntegrates standard cooking with steam functionality, boosting food tastes and nutrients.
Induction Hob + OvenFeatures an induction hob, offering rapid heating and energy effectiveness.
Gas Hob + OvenIntegrates the responsiveness of gas cooking with an electric or traditional oven.

Installation Considerations

When integrating an integrated oven and hob into a kitchen remodel or brand-new build, a number of aspects require to be considered:

  1. Space Requirements: Ensure that there is sufficient space for the combined system and that it fulfills local building guidelines.
  2. Ventilation: Adequate ventilation is crucial, specifically for gas units, to prevent buildup of poisonous gases.
  3. Source of power: Determine the proper power source (electric, gas, or dual-fuel) and ensure that the kitchen has the necessary connections in location.
  4. Style and Finish: Choose a style and finish that matches the general design of the kitchen. Stainless-steel, black, and white are popular finishes.
  5. Professional Installation: It is advisable to work with a certified specialist for installation, particularly for gas systems, to ensure security and compliance with building codes.
